I'm not sure your data is organized in the most convenient manner given your objectives. It'd probably be easiest to track billability for everyone on a daily basis, which would be much easier than your start and end dates when it comes to calculating monthly percentages. Can you reorganize the data (or do you possibly have it on a daily basis elsewhere)?
Bookmarks